Frequently Asked Questions about 1 Bedroom Hometown Kyle - Canterbury Apartments

What is the Cheapest apartment in Hometown Kyle - Canterbury with 1 Bedroom?

Currently the most affordable 1 Bedroom in Hometown Kyle - Canterbury is at 3700 Dacy listed at $915.

How much is the average rent for a 1 Bedroom Hometown Kyle - Canterbury Apartment?

The average rent for a 1 Bedroom Apartment in Hometown Kyle - Canterbury is $1,283.

What is the largest available 1 Bedroom Hometown Kyle - Canterbury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in Hometown Kyle - Canterbury is a 1,004 square feet unit starting from $1,540 at Arden at Kohlers Crossing.

What is the average size for Hometown Kyle - Canterbury 1 Bedroom Apartments for rent?

The average size for a 1 Bedroom rental in Hometown Kyle - Canterbury is currently 721 sq ft.
